The Broken City

This popular nightclub and bar hosts the city's up-and-coming bands with live music every night. You can also enjoy great food while you watch the bands performing live; the restaurant opens early to host breakfast and lunch, and is always willing to pour a drink. Choose from an excellent food menu of pub favorites and a spirit list to keep the night rocking. If you're hoping to find the next big band and soak up some local culture at the same time, drop into The Broken City where you're sure to do both.

Commonwealth Bar & Stage

Nestled in Eau Claire in Calgary, Commonwealth Bar & Stage is a premier nightlife destination for the people residing in Calgary. An old warehouse which was turned into a twin-level night club, it offers an ultimate experience with popular DJs who turn up the heat by playing some heart throbbing tracks. After shaking your leg on the groovy rap, electronic, hip hop and inde rock tunes, one can relish the range of food items served at this venue. The nights are themed with music played both upstairs and downstairs. The ambiance is electric and takes you into a different dimension.

Ranchman's

Consistently voted among the top country clubs in the country, Ranchman's is a south Calgary favorite that has been packing people in for generations, particularly during the wild annual Calgary Stampede. While other clubs purport to be country, this is the real deal, with strapping young men pulling in by truck at night from the ranches that litter the land surrounding Calgary. The rodeo crowd also hangs out here when in town. There's live music in the dance hall section and a DJ in the bar up front, as well as on the outdoor patio. The attached restaurant serves steaks and burgers.

Ship & Anchor Pub

A traditional English pub in the heart of the city, Ship and Anchor attracts a heady mix of clientele from students and professionals to locals and expatriates, and it's not without a good reason. The pub has an excellent roster of live bands, jam sessions, karaoke nights as well as other special events like the Annual Limericks contest and the Music Festival. The amazingly diverse selection of beer including a good number of local brews has something for everyone while the homely food on offer is a satisfying affair. Games are broadcast live on the big screen for sports enthusiasts. For an airier setting, settle down on the breezy patio. Jam sessions draw a host of talent who perform solo or with a backup. Also check out the fun mix of cocktails, hang out and shoot the breeze!

Dickens

If great drinks coupled with rocking live music is your idea of a fun night out, you needn't look beyond Dickens. The popular pub on 9th Avenue has an excellent schedule of live music and hosts an array of local as well as renowned bands. The regular DJ events also have a lot of takers and attracts a fairly young crowd. Food menu has an excellent selection of pub fare while the sip list has enough spirits to keep the night rocking. Nightly promotions and happy hour specials promise great deals on the party fuel. In sharp contrast to the rest of the week, Sundays at Dickens are a delightfully relaxed affair, with patrons dropping in to play a host of board games and socialize over a pint.

Rose & Crown

One of the first attempts at capturing the look, feel and sensibilities of a small village country pub in the UK, this stop has remained popular for more than 15 years. Located just a few blocks south of downtown in a rambling old building (legend has it as a former funeral home), there are three distinct bar areas with booths and tables. There are also comfy couches, some near fireplaces. Come summer, there's also a heated patio area. There are some 30 beers, many of them imported. The menu tilts towards finger foods, burgers and sandwiches.
